Braves Transactions: 7/19/17

A Relief Ace Returns

Activated RHP Arodys Vizcaino from the 10-day DL.

Optioned OF Lane Adams to AAA Gwinnett.

Placed AAA Gwinnett 3B Kyle Kubitza on the 7-day DL.

Promoted RHP Enrique Burgos from AA Mississippi to AAA Gwinnett.

Promoted LHP Corbin Clouse from A+ Florida to AA Mississippi.

Activated RHP Arodys Vizcaino from the 10-day DL

With fans losing confidence in closer Jim Johnson, the return of the bullpen’s best pitcher couldn’t come at a better time. If Johnson is traded in the coming weeks or loses his role due to blown saves, Vizcaino will move into the closer’s role.

Optioned OF Lane Adams to AAA Gwinnett

The commensurate replacement level AAAA outfielder, Adams will get back to being above average in the International League (.268/.315/.444) after being below average but not embarrassing in the bigs (.241/.267/.379). Adams likely has a few more years of being the first speed-dial number for major league teams whose OF gets hurt, but that’s probably going to be the extent of it. It’s not the ideal baseball career, but it’s enough to get a pension.

Placed AAA Gwinnett 3B Kyle Kubitza on the 7-day DL

At one point, Kubitza was a prospect who looked like he might make an impact in the majors as a gap hitter who might slug .425 or so. Now he’s batting .232/.321/.324 in his third year of AAA. Perhaps this injury is related to this year’s struggles. Even so, he wasn’t very good last year, either. After reaching the majors in 2015 with LA, something broke, and he’ll still be trying to un-break it when he returns from the DL.

Promoted RHP Enrique Burgos from AA Mississippi to AAA Gwinnett

Just days ago, when Burgos was dropped to AA, I told you it wasn’t due to his performance. Unsurprisingly, the organization got Burgos back to Gwinnett as soon as possible, and he can now resume his (so far) impressive performance.

Promoted LHP Corbin Clouse from A+ Florida to AA Mississippi

Clouse is a legitimate middle relief prospect with a good fastball/slider combo. That combo held Florida State League hitters to a .228 BA and a 29.3% K-rate, earning Clouse a 2.31 ERA and a call-up. FIP (2.45) and DRA (3.96) paint different pictures of Clouse’s season, but that can happen over a relatively small sample. This is an exciting promotion for Clouse and the Braves, and he’s yet another minor league arm that has a realistic chance of making an impact at the major league level. That chance receives a significant boost now that Clouse has made it to AA.
